Key Components of Home Automation Systems
Before investing in home automation integration, you should understand the core components that make these systems work:
- Central Hub: The brain of your intelligent home system. This device communicates with all your connected devices.
- Smart Devices: Thermostats and other smart devices that integrate with your residential automation network.
- Connectivity: Zigbee networks that enable communication between your automated home systems components.
- Mobile Interface: Control panels that let you manage your smart home systems from anywhere.
- Automation Rules: Schedules that allow your residential automation to operate automatically.
Selecting the Best Intelligent Home Setup for Your Needs
The process of picking automated home systems requires careful consideration. Start by assessing your current needs. Are you primarily interested in utility management, peace of mind, or convenience? Our experts recommend creating a list of must-have features before exploring specific residential automation options.
Next, consider your budget constraints. Home automation technology ranges from affordable entry-level options to premium installations. You don't need to implement everything at once—many homeowners prefer a phased approach to their residential automation.
Compatibility is crucial when selecting automated home systems. Ensure your chosen platform supports the manufacturers you want to use. Popular home automation solutions like Google Home offer broad device compatibility, making system setup more straightforward.

Safety Considerations for Intelligent Home Solutions
When implementing home automation integration, security must be a top priority. Ensure your smart home automation includes strong encryption. Change default passwords, enable two-factor authentication, and keep your smart home control updated with the latest security patches.
Our experts recommend using secure networks for your residential automation. Regular updates and monitoring help protect your intelligent home systems from potential vulnerabilities.

How much does home automation installation typically cost?
Costs vary widely depending on scale. Basic home automation systems might cost $1,000-$3,000, while comprehensive building automation systems can range from $5,000 to $20,000+ depending on your specific home automation solutions.
